A three-time prime minister, Khaleda Zia has been sentenced to five years in jail for embezzling foreign donations made to an orphanage. BANGLA TRIBUNE File Photo/Nashirul IslamThe BNP has blamed the government of neglecting its jailed chief’s health condition and claimed it to be a deliberate act.
“We have been saying repeatedly that her condition is constantly deteriorating. A high-level delegation of the party has requested the home minister on Apr 22 to put Khaleda Zia under her personal doctors’ supervision at her preferred hospital,” senior leader Mirza Fakhrul Islam Alamgir said on Saturday.
Speaking at a news conference, the BNP secretary general said the home minister had instructed the prison authorities over Khaleda’s treatment following the Apr 22 meeting.
“We heard that the prison authorities forwarded the file to the prime minister’s office and it has been there since,” said Alamgir told the media at BNP headquarters.
He sees ‘a plot behind not providing treatment to Khaleda’. “The government wants to keep her that way so that she can be shut out of the election.”
